WebSep 15, 2024 · Use them to get your message flowing or as inspiration for your own words. “I am so sorry for your loss.”. “My deepest sympathy for your loss.”. “Words fail to express my deep sorrow for your loss.”. “My heart goes out to you and your family.”. “Please know that I am with you, I’m only a phone call away.”.
